Classical Conditioning
An educational technique involving the repeated pairing of two cues, resulting in a behavior initially prompted by the second cue being provoked by the first cue without the second.
Second-order Conditioning
A form of conditioning in which a stimulus that was previously neutral is paired with a conditioned stimulus to produce a similar conditioned response.
Stimulus Generalization
The process by which a conditioned response is triggered by stimuli that are similar but not identical to the original conditioned stimulus.
